MTR网络诊断工具发布Windows版本
版权申诉
5星 · 超过95%的资源 125 浏览量
更新于2024-11-18
1
收藏 833KB ZIP 举报
资源摘要信息:"MTR(My traceroute)是一种网络诊断工具,用于监控数据包在网络中的传输路径和到达目的地的性能。它结合了传统网络诊断工具 traceroute 和 ping 的功能,在 Windows 平台上运行的版本可以方便地进行网络问题的定位和分析。MTR 提供了实时更新的网络路由追踪信息,显示每一跳的丢包率和往返时间(RTT),使得网络管理员或用户能够直观地看到网络中不同节点的健康状况。"
知识点详细说明:
1. MTR工具概述:
MTR 是一个结合了 traceroute 和 ping 的网络诊断工具,最初由 Matt Kimball 编写。它在 Windows 系统上通常通过命令行界面运行,可以实时监控数据包在网络中的传递情况。MTR 的 Windows 版本通常是一个可执行文件(例如 mtr.exe),用户可以直接在命令行中输入 mtr 并跟上目标主机的域名或IP地址来开始检测。
2. 工作原理:
当运行 MTR 时,它会逐跳发送一系列的 ICMP ECHO 请求到目标主机,并记录每一个数据包的响应时间以及丢失率。MTR 会持续地重复这个过程,通常每隔一秒发送一次数据包,因此可以得到每一跳节点的实时状态信息。MTR 的输出结果是一个动态更新的列表,显示了从本地机器到目标主机之间每一跳的路由信息和相关的统计数据。
3. 输出信息解析:
MTR 输出的每一行代表网络中的一个节点。列出了节点的序号、域名或IP地址、在该节点的平均往返时间(RTT)以及丢失的百分比。RTT 是衡量网络延迟的重要指标,而丢包率则反映了该节点的可靠性。MTR 还会计算并显示每个节点的最短、最长和平均往返时间,帮助用户了解网络稳定性和性能波动。
4. 应用场景:
MTR 可以用于多种网络问题诊断和监测场景。例如,网络管理员可能会使用 MTR 来诊断网络延迟或丢包问题,帮助确定问题所在的具体节点。用户也可以通过 MTR 检查自己的互联网连接质量,或者在选择最佳的网络路由时使用 MTR 的数据作为参考。
5. Windows版MTR的特点:
Windows版的 MTR 是专为 Windows 系统设计的,它简化了安装和使用过程,不需要复杂的配置。用户只需要下载 mtr.exe 文件,将其放置在合适的位置,并确保它在系统路径中,即可在命令行中使用 mtr 命令。这使得非专业用户也能够方便地利用 MTR 进行网络测试。
6. 安全性和隐私:
虽然 MTR 是一个强大的网络诊断工具,但当使用它进行网络测试时,用户需要意识到可能产生的隐私和安全问题。MTR 会收集到网络中的大量信息,包括中间节点的地址和性能数据,这些数据可能会被恶意利用。因此,应谨慎使用 MTR,特别是在公共网络或不信任的环境中。
7. 命令行选项和参数:
MTR 在 Windows 上的使用和在其他操作系统中基本相同,支持多种命令行选项。例如,用户可以通过添加 "-r" 参数来仅显示路由信息而不定期更新,或者使用 "-c" 参数来设置发送数据包的次数,从而控制 MTR 测试的持续时间。了解这些参数可以帮助用户更加精确地控制 MTR 的行为,以适应不同测试环境的需要。
总结来说,MTR 是网络管理员和高级用户的一个非常有用的工具,可以帮助他们深入理解和诊断网络问题。Windows 版本的 MTR 通过提供易于使用的界面,使得在 Windows 系统上进行网络诊断变得更加简便和高效。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-04-01 上传
2024-03-16 上传
2018-03-24 上传
2010-07-13 上传
2012-01-22 上传
2008-07-20 上传
abcde806819978
- 粉丝: 0
- 资源: 9
最新资源
- 基于Python和Opencv的车牌识别系统实现
- 我的代码小部件库:统计、MySQL操作与树结构功能
- React初学者入门指南:快速构建并部署你的第一个应用
- Oddish:夜潜CSGO皮肤,智能爬虫技术解析
- 利用REST HaProxy实现haproxy.cfg配置的HTTP接口化
- LeetCode用例构造实践:CMake和GoogleTest的应用
- 快速搭建vulhub靶场:简化docker-compose与vulhub-master下载
- 天秤座术语表:glossariolibras项目安装与使用指南
- 从Vercel到Firebase的全栈Amazon克隆项目指南
- ANU PK大楼Studio 1的3D声效和Ambisonic技术体验
- C#实现的鼠标事件功能演示
- 掌握DP-10:LeetCode超级掉蛋与爆破气球
- C与SDL开发的游戏如何编译至WebAssembly平台
- CastorDOC开源应用程序:文档管理功能与Alfresco集成
- LeetCode用例构造与计算机科学基础:数据结构与设计模式
- 通过travis-nightly-builder实现自动化API与Rake任务构建